Money-Flow Trends

Large institutional investors and retail flows are both showing a negative trend, with inflow ratios across all categories below 50%. For example:

  • Extra-large inflow ratio: 40.97%
  • Block inflow ratio: 42.49%
  • Overall inflow ratio: 43.14%

These figures suggest that big-money players are cautious, which could signal increased volatility or a potential pull-back in the near term. The fund-flow score is 7.5 (internal diagnostic score, 0-10), indicating good overall liquidity but with some underlying skepticism.

Key Technical Signals

Apple’s technical indicators are mixed, with more bearish than bullish signals. The technical score is 4.23 (internal diagnostic score, 0-10), signaling a weak trend that needs cautious handling. Recent chart patterns include:

  • WR OverboughtScore: 2.34 – indicating overbought conditions but with a neutral to bearish bias.
  • RSI OverboughtScore: 6.84 – showing strong bearish pressure, though with a moderate score suggesting the signal isn't definitive.
  • Dividend Payable DateScore: 3.50 – indicating a historically weak signal that could lead to short-term volatility around the dividend event.

Over the last five trading days, the most frequent indicators were WR Overbought and RSI Overbought, suggesting a continued bearish tilt in the short term. The key insights from the technical analysis note a "volatile state" with an "unclear direction", and "bearish signals are obviously dominant."
